Suicide bomber kill 5 in Pakistan

Terrorists keep popping up with evil designs and, when they don dresses of the military, no one suspects them. That is what happened in the UN office in Pakistan. The suicide bomber wore army uniform and blew himself up in the UN World Food Program office in Islamabad killing 5 persons. The bomber had entered the premises with the excuse of going to the toilet. The dead include four Pakistanis and one Iraqi. Rehman Malik, Interior Minister of Pakistan is of the opinion that these are retaliatory strikes by the Taliban – in revenge for the operations carried out against them in Swat and North and South Waziristan.
